How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Fayetteville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fayetteville Studio Apartments | $1,258 | $725 | $6,400 |
| Fayetteville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,362 | $625 | $4,998 |
| Fayetteville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,487 | $799 | $6,076 |
| Fayetteville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,196 | $699 | $8,263 |
| Fayetteville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,420 | $459 | $10,000+ |
